Born in 1945, in New Orleans, Louisiana, USA, Spheeris began her active directorial career in 1974, making a name for herself with her distinctive punk rock and comedy genres. She is best known for her "Decline of Western Civilization" documentary trilogy and her hit comedy "Wayne's World," which earned her a reputation as a director with a knack for capturing counter-culture and a unique comedic sensibility. Despite not having any major film festivals awards to her name, Spheeris's impact and influence in the film industry cannot be underestimated.
